18.1 Lenses A convex lens (or a converging lens) converges

parallel light rays passing through it.

Various shapes of convex lenses

Terms for describing lenses

Optical centre is the centre of a lens.

Principal axis is the line passing through the

optical centre and perpendicular to the lens.

For a convex lens, the principal focus is the

point to which the parallel rays converge after

passing through the lens.

Focal length is the distance between the

principal focus and the optical centre.

Focal plane is the plane passing through

the focus and normal to the principal axis.

18.2 Properties of images formed by lenses

Construction rules for drawing ray diagrams

For convex lensesRule 1:

The direction of the light ray

passing through the optical centre of

a convex lens remains unchanged.

Rule 2:

The light ray parallel to the

principal axis will pass through the

principal focus F after refracted by

the convex lens.

Rule 3:

The light ray passing through the

principal focus F becomes parallel

to the principal axis after refracted

by the convex lens.

Drawing ray diagram to locate the image.

1. Draw 2 light rays from the tip of the object to the lens and draw their corresponding refracted rays.

2. Extend the refracted rays. The intersection point is the position of the image.

1. Object within F: The image is formed on the same side of the lens.

Nature of the image: erect, magnified, virtual

2. Object at F: The image is formed at infinity.

3. Object between F and 2F: The image is formed on the other side of the lens

beyond 2F.

Nature of the image: inverted, magnified, real

4. Object at 2F: The image is formed on the other side of the lens at

2F.

Nature of the image: inverted, same size as the

object, real

5. Object beyond 2F: The image is formed on the other side of the lens

between F and 2F.

Nature of the image: inverted, diminished, real

Nature of images formed by convex lenses

6. Distant object: The image is formed on the focal plane on the other

side of the lens.

Nature of the image: inverted, diminished, real
